3. Post-Wise Eligibility - What It Means in Real Life

A. Contractual Electrician

Official Requirements

  • 10th Pass
  • 2-year ITI in Electrician trade
  • Electrical Permit for Workmen Part I & II
  • Minimum 1 year post-qualification experience

Practical Interpretation

This role is meant for hands-on field electricians who have already worked in real electrical installations. Fresh ITI pass-outs with no experience will not be eligible.

The requirement of Electrical Permit Part I & II shows that OIL wants certified and trained electricians familiar with safety norms and industrial electrical systems.

Who is Truly Suitable?

  • ITI Electricians already working in:
    • Industrial plants
    • Power distribution
    • Electrical maintenance
    • Oil & gas sector contractors

If you have only done small domestic wiring jobs, this may not be the right fit.


B. Contractual Associate Engineer (Electrical)

Official Requirements

  • 3-year Diploma in Electrical Engineering
  • Electrical Supervisor Certificate (Part I to IV)
  • Minimum 1 year experience
  • Part VIII certificate - desirable

Practical Interpretation

This is a supervisory-level technical position. OIL is looking for diploma engineers who can manage electrical systems, teams, and compliance requirements.

Ideal Candidate Profile

  • Diploma holders working as site supervisors
  • Experience in electrical maintenance projects
  • Familiar with industrial safety and compliance
  • Ability to handle documentation and technical coordination

Fresh diploma holders without certificates or experience should not apply.

6. Salary, Growth & Career Outlook

Pay Structure

Contractual Electrician

  • Fixed: ₹21,450 per month
  • Variable: ₹825 per working day

Contractual Associate Engineer

  • Fixed: ₹24,960 per month
  • Variable: ₹960 per working day

This is a contractual engagement for 6 months or till project completion.


Is the Salary Good?

For a PSU contractual job in a regional setup like Duliajan:

  • The pay is reasonable
  • Work exposure is valuable
  • Brand name of OIL India is strong

However, this is NOT a permanent government job. Treat it as:

  • Experience building opportunity
  • Entry point into the oil & gas sector
  • A strong resume booster
